.hr_hrPage__aAeVq{min-height:100vh;background:#f4f4f4;padding:1.5rem 0}.hr_container__jD3IM{max-width:1400px;margin:0 auto;padding:0 1.5rem}.hr_pageHeader__kVNOn{text-align:center;margin-bottom:2.5rem;max-width:800px;margin-left:auto;margin-right:auto}.hr_pageTitle__gypUQ{font-size:2.5rem;font-weight:600;color:#161616;margin-bottom:1rem;font-family:IBM Plex Sans,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if;line-height:1.2;letter-spacing:-.02em}.hr_pageDescription__D4fJK{font-size:1.125rem;color:#525252;line-height:1.5;margin:0;font-weight:400}.hr_statisticsSection__qOKG4{background:#ffffff;border-radius:8px;padding:2rem;margin-bottom:2rem;box-shadow:0 2px 6px rgba(0,0,0,.1);border:1px solid #e0e0e0}.hr_statisticsGrid__0A0wO{display:grid;gr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:2rem}.hr_statisticItem__zeEBE{text-align:center;padding:1.5rem;background:#f8f9fa;border-radius:8px;border:1px solid #e9ecef}.hr_statisticValue__efjJo{display:block;font-size:2.5rem;font-weight:700;color:#0f62fe;margin-bottom:.5rem}.hr_statisticLabel__UJ9cO,.hr_statisticValue__efjJo{font-family:IBM Plex Sans,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if}.hr_statisticLabel__UJ9cO{font-size:.875rem;color:#6c757d;font-weight:500}.hr_filtersSection__gowGB{background:#ffffff;border-radius:8px;padding:2rem;margin-bottom:2rem;box-shadow:0 2px 6px rgba(0,0,0,.1);border:1px solid #e0e0e0}.hr_filtersHeader__YZ_LT{display:flex;justify-content:space-between;align-items:center;margin-bottom:1.5rem;flex-wrap:wrap;gap:1rem}.hr_filtersTitle__xQouw{font-size:1.5rem;font-weight:600;color:#161616;margin:0}.hr_employeeCount__0XLfQ,.hr_filtersTitle__xQouw{font-family:IBM Plex Sans,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if}.hr_employeeCount__0XLfQ{background:#e0e0e0;color:#525252;padding:.5rem 1rem;border-radius:20px;font-size:.875rem;font-weight:500}.hr_filtersContent__b_EBa{display:flex;flex-direction:column;gap:1.5rem}.hr_searchFilter__wnwds{display:flex;flex-direction:column;gap:.5rem}.hr_searchLabel__eyJIQ{font-size:.875rem;font-weight:500;color:#161616}.hr_searchInput__x12_R,.hr_searchLabel__eyJIQ{font-family:IBM Plex Sans,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if}.hr_searchInput__x12_R{padding:.75rem 1rem;border:1px solid #e0e0e0;border-radius:4px;font-size:1rem;transition:border-color .2s ease}.hr_searchInput__x12_R:focus{outline:none;border-color:#0f62fe;box-shadow:0 0 0 2px rgba(15,98,254,.2)}.hr_searchInput__x12_R::-moz-placeholder{color:#8d8d8d}.hr_searchInput__x12_R::placeholder{color:#8d8d8d}.hr_departmentFilter__M6fRT{display:flex;flex-direction:column;gap:.5rem}.hr_departmentLabel__jyhGW{font-size:.875rem;font-weight:500;color:#161616}.hr_departmentLabel__jyhGW,.hr_departmentSelect__lHuxA{font-family:IBM Plex Sans,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if}.hr_departmentSelect__lHuxA{padding:.75rem 1rem;border:1px solid #e0e0e0;border-radius:4px;font-size:1rem;transition:border-color .2s ease}.hr_departmentSelect__lHuxA:focus{outline:none;border-color:#0f62fe;box-shadow:0 0 0 2px rgba(15,98,254,.2)}.hr_resetFilters__gY6Gt{display:flex;justify-content:flex-end}.hr_resetButton__Uo2cg{background:#da1e28;color:#ffffff;border:none;border-radius:4px;padding:.75rem 1.5rem;font-size:.875rem;font-weight:500;cursor:pointer;transition:all .2s ease;font-family:IBM Plex Sans,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if}.hr_resetButton__Uo2cg:hover{background:#ba1b23;transform:translateY(-1px)}.hr_departmentsContainer__g_UGz{display:flex;flex-direction:column;gap:2.5rem}.hr_departmentSection___1_Z8{background:#ffffff;border-radius:12px;overflow:hidden;box-shadow:0 2px 12px rgba(0,0,0,.08);border:1px solid #e0e0e0;margin-bottom:2.5rem;transition:all .3s ease}.hr_departmentSection___1_Z8:hover{box-shadow:0 4px 20px rgba(0,0,0,.12)}.hr_departmentHeader___VOMT{background:linear-gradient(135deg,#2460B9,#1a365d);color:#ffffff;padding:2rem;position:relative;overflow:hidden}.hr_departmentHeader___VOMT:before{content:"";position:absolute;top:0;left:0;right:0;bottom:0;background:linear-gradient(135deg,rgba(255,255,255,.1),rgba(255,255,255,.05));pointer-events:none}.hr_departmentTitle__6DCkj{font-size:1.75rem;font-weight:600;margin:0;font-family:IBM Plex Sans,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if;line-height:1.3;position:relative;z-index:1;letter-spacing:-.01em;text-align:center}.hr_departmentMetadata__sU54K{display:flex;justify-content:center;gap:1rem;flex-wrap:wrap;margin-top:.75rem;position:relative;z-index:1}.hr_departmentOrder__UGR6a,.hr_departmentStatus__m7BT_,.hr_employeeCount__0XLfQ{background:rgba(255,255,255,.15);padding:.375rem .75rem;border-radius:16px;font-size:.75rem;font-weight:500;font-family:IBM Plex Sans,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if;backdrop-filter:blur(10px);border:1px solid rgba(255,255,255,.2)}.hr_departmentContent__0qDZ6{padding:2rem;background:#fafafa}.hr_employeeGrid__xeq_1{display:grid;grid-template-columns:repeat(auto-fill,minmax(200px,1fr));gap:2rem;justify-items:center;max-width:1200px;margin:0 auto}.hr_employeeCard__1ZJ4g{background:#ffffff;border-radius:12px;overflow:hidden;box-shadow:0 2px 8px rgba(0,0,0,.1);border:1px solid #e0e0e0;transition:all .3s cubic-bezier(.2,0,.38,.9);width:200px;height:auto;display:flex;flex-direction:column;position:relative}.hr_employeeCard__1ZJ4g:hover{transform:translateY(-4px);box-shadow:0 8px 25px rgba(0,0,0,.15);border-color:#2460B9}.hr_employeeCard__1ZJ4g:active{transform:translateY(0);box-shadow:0 1px 3px rgba(0,0,0,.1)}.hr_employeePhotoContainer__r_JPA{position:relative;width:100%;height:200px;overflow:hidden;background:#f4f4f4}.hr_employeePhoto__iOh0w{width:100%;height:100%;-o-object-fit:cover;object-fit:cover;transition:transform .3s cubic-bezier(.2,0,.38,.9)}.hr_employeeCard__1ZJ4g:hover .hr_employeePhoto__iOh0w{transform:scale(1.05)}.hr_employeePhotoPlaceholder__9Q9Ul{width:100%;height:100%;background:#f4f4f4;display:flex;align-items:center;justify-content:center;color:#8d8d8d}.hr_employeePhotoPlaceholder__9Q9Ul svg{width:64px;height:64px;opacity:.4}.hr_employeeInfo__Sz74C{padding:1.5rem 1rem;flex:1;display:flex;flex-direction:column;justify-content:center;text-align:center;background:#ffffff}.hr_employeeName__eUVye{font-size:1.125rem;font-weight:600;color:#161616;margin:0 0 .75rem;line-height:1.3;font-family:IBM Plex Sans,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if;overflow:hidden;text-overflow:ellipsis;white-space:nowrap}.hr_employeePosition__yCZcu{color:#2460B9;font-weight:500;margin:0;line-height:1.4;opacity:.9}.hr_employeeDepartment__fJwy_,.hr_employeePosition__yCZcu{font-size:.875rem;font-family:IBM Plex Sans,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if}.hr_employeeDepartment__fJwy_{color:#6c757d;margin:0 0 1rem}.hr_employeeContact__1tFe1{margin-bottom:1rem}.hr_contactItem__t6rYn{align-items:center;gap:.5rem;font-size:.875rem;color:#6c757d}.hr_employeeMetadata__WwlF3{display:flex;justify-content:space-between;align-items:center;font-size:.75rem;color:#8d8d8d;font-family:IBM Plex Sans,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if}.hr_employeeOrder__cCH27,.hr_employeeStatus__bKu6G{display:flex;align-items:center;gap:.25rem}.hr_modalOverlay__bAhtO{position:fixed;top:0;left:0;right:0;bottom:0;background:rgba(0,0,0,.8);display:flex;align-items:center;justify-content:center;z-index:1000;padding:2rem}.hr_modalContent__uH3j1{background:#ffffff;border-radius:8px;max-width:90vw;max-height:90vh;overflow:auto;position:relative;box-shadow:0 20px 40px rgba(0,0,0,.3)}.hr_modalCloseButton__jXi7z{position:absolute;top:1rem;right:1rem;background:rgba(0,0,0,.7);color:#ffffff;border:none;border-radius:50%;width:40px;height:40px;display:flex;align-items:center;justify-content:center;cursor:pointer;transition:all .2s ease;z-index:10}.hr_modalCloseButton__jXi7z:hover{background:rgba(0,0,0,.9);transform:scale(1.1)}.hr_modalImageContainer__eoqS2{width:100%;max-height:60vh;overflow:hidden;display:flex;align-items:center;justify-content:center;background:#000000}.hr_modalImage__9vymh{max-width:100%;max-height:100%;-o-object-fit:contain;object-fit:contain}.hr_modalImagePlaceholder__z3eUv{width:100%;height:300px;background:#f8f9fa;display:flex;align-items:center;justify-content:center;color:#6c757d}.hr_modalInfo__m7yMJ{padding:2rem}.hr_modalHeader__E9OHW{margin-bottom:1.5rem}.hr_modalTitle__x1yQB{font-size:1.5rem;font-weight:600;color:#161616;margin:0;line-height:1.25;font-family:IBM Plex Sans,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if}.hr_modalDescription__zVBTk{margin-bottom:1.5rem}.hr_modalDescription__zVBTk p{font-size:1rem;color:#525252;line-height:1.6;margin:0 0 .5rem;font-family:IBM Plex Sans,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if}.hr_modalContact__nrrdf{margin-bottom:1.5rem}.hr_modalContact__nrrdf h4{font-size:1rem;font-weight:600;color:#161616;margin:0 0 .5rem}.hr_contactItem__t6rYn,.hr_modalContact__nrrdf h4{font-family:IBM Plex Sans,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if}.hr_contactItem__t6rYn{display:flex;justify-content:space-between;margin-bottom:.5rem}.hr_contactLabel__9B7Nj{font-weight:500;color:#6c757d}.hr_contactValue__1LqWt{color:#161616}.hr_modalMetadata__yt5Yn{display:grid;grid-template-columns:repeat(auto-fit,minmax(200px,1fr));gap:1rem}.hr_metadataItem__AJAtz{display:flex;flex-direction:column;gap:.25rem}.hr_metadataLabel__tJ8uI{font-weight:500;color:#8d8d8d}.hr_metadataLabel__tJ8uI,.hr_metadataValue__TDGTQ{font-size:.875rem;font-family:IBM Plex Sans,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if}.hr_metadataValue__TDGTQ{color:#161616}.hr_loadingContainer__T4R44{text-align:center;padding:4rem 2rem}.hr_loadingSpinner__s_HjQ{width:40px;height:40px;border:4px solid #e0e0e0;border-top-color:#0f62fe;border-radius:50%;animation:hr_spin__x58pr 1s linear infinite;margin:0 auto 1rem}@keyframes hr_spin__x58pr{0%{transform:rotate(0deg)}to{transform:rotate(1turn)}}.hr_emptyState__ey5OK{text-align:center;padding:4rem 2rem;background:#ffffff;border-radius:8px;box-shadow:0 2px 6px rgba(0,0,0,.1);border:1px solid #e0e0e0}.hr_emptyState__ey5OK h3{font-size:1.5rem;font-weight:600;color:#161616;margin:0 0 1rem}.hr_emptyState__ey5OK h3,.hr_emptyState__ey5OK p{font-family:IBM Plex Sans,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if}.hr_emptyState__ey5OK p{font-size:1rem;color:#525252;margin:0}.hr_errorContainer__osxmz{text-align:center;padding:4rem 2rem}.hr_errorContainer__osxmz h1{font-size:2rem;font-weight:600;color:#161616;margin:0 0 2rem;font-family:IBM Plex Sans,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if}.hr_errorMessage__6Qkaz{background:#fff2f2;border-radius:8px;border:1px solid #ffd7d9;padding:2rem;max-width:500px;margin:0 auto}.hr_errorMessage__6Qkaz p{color:#da1e28;margin-bottom:1.5rem}.hr_errorMessage__6Qkaz p,.hr_retryButton__drU5T{font-family:IBM Plex Sans,-apple-system,BlinkMacSystemFont,Segoe UI,sans-serif}.hr_retryButton__drU5T{background:#da1e28;color:#ffffff;border:none;border-radius:4px;padding:.75rem 1.5rem;font-size:.875rem;font-weight:500;cursor:pointer;transition:all .2s ease}.hr_retryButton__drU5T:hover{background:#ba1b23;transform:translateY(-1px)}@media (max-width:768px){.hr_hrPage__aAeVq{padding:1rem 0}.hr_container__jD3IM{padding:0 1rem}.hr_pageTitle__gypUQ{font-size:2rem}.hr_pageDescription__D4fJK{font-size:1.125rem}.hr_statisticsSection__qOKG4{padding:1.5rem}.hr_statisticsGrid__0A0wO{grid-template-columns:repeat(2,1fr);gap:1rem}.hr_filtersSection__gowGB{padding:1.5rem}.hr_filtersHeader__YZ_LT{flex-direction:column;align-items:flex-start}.hr_departmentHeader___VOMT{padding:1.5rem}.hr_departmentTitle__6DCkj{font-size:1.5rem}.hr_departmentMetadata__sU54K{flex-direction:column;gap:1rem}.hr_departmentContent__0qDZ6{padding:1.5rem}.hr_employeeGrid__xeq_1{grid-template-columns:repeat(auto-fill,minmax(160px,1fr));gap:1.5rem}.hr_employeeCard__1ZJ4g{width:160px}.hr_employeePhotoContainer__r_JPA{height:160px}.hr_employeeInfo__Sz74C{padding:1rem .75rem}.hr_employeeName__eUVye{font-size:1rem;margin:0 0 .5rem}.hr_employeePosition__yCZcu{font-size:.8rem}.hr_modalContent__uH3j1{max-width:95vw;max-height:95vh}.hr_modalInfo__m7yMJ{padding:1.5rem}.hr_modalMetadata__yt5Yn{grid-template-columns:1fr}.hr_container__jD3IM{padding:0 1rem}.hr_pageTitle__gypUQ{font-size:1.75rem}.hr_statisticsSection__qOKG4{padding:1rem}.hr_statisticsGrid__0A0wO{grid-template-columns:1fr}.hr_departmentContent__0qDZ6,.hr_departmentHeader___VOMT,.hr_filtersSection__gowGB,.hr_modalContent__uH3j1,.hr_modalInfo__m7yMJ{padding:1rem}.hr_employeeGrid__xeq_1{grid-template-columns:repeat(auto-fill,minmax(160px,1fr));gap:1.5rem;padding:0 1rem}.hr_employeeCard__1ZJ4g{width:160px}.hr_employeePhotoContainer__r_JPA{height:160px}.hr_employeeInfo__Sz74C{padding:1rem .75rem}.hr_employeeName__eUVye{font-size:1rem;margin:0 0 .5rem}.hr_employeePosition__yCZcu{font-size:.8rem}}@media (max-width:480px){.hr_container__jD3IM{padding:0 .75rem}.hr_pageTitle__gypUQ{font-size:1.75rem}.hr_statisticsSection__qOKG4{padding:1rem}.hr_statisticsGrid__0A0wO{grid-template-columns:1fr}.hr_departmentContent__0qDZ6,.hr_departmentHeader___VOMT,.hr_filtersSection__gowGB,.hr_modalContent__uH3j1,.hr_modalInfo__m7yMJ{padding:1rem}.hr_employeeGrid__xeq_1{grid-template-columns:repeat(auto-fill,minmax(140px,1fr));gap:1rem}.hr_employeeCard__1ZJ4g{width:140px}.hr_employeePhotoContainer__r_JPA{height:140px}.hr_employeeInfo__Sz74C{padding:.75rem .5rem}.hr_employeeName__eUVye{font-size:.9rem;margin:0 0 .4rem}.hr_employeePosition__yCZcu{font-size:.75rem}}